Continue to attempt requesting token if the probing request receives non-json response. (#36184)
azure-identity_1.17.0
1.17.0 (2024-06-18)
Breaking Changes
These changes do not impact the API of stable versions such as 1.16.0.
Only code written against a beta version such as 1.17.0b1 is affected.
AzurePipelinesCredential now has a required keyword argument system_access_token. (#35858)
Bugs Fixed
Allow credential chains to continue when an IMDS probe request returns a non-JSON response in ManagedIdentityCredential. (#36016)
azure-identity_1.17.0b2
1.17.0b2 (2024-06-11)
Features Added
OnBehalfOfCredential now supports client assertion callbacks through the client_assertion_func keyword argument. This enables authenticating with client assertions such as federated credentials. (#35812)
Bugs Fixed
Managed identity bug fixes
azure-identity_1.16.1
1.16.1 (2024-06-11)
Bugs Fixed
Managed identity bug fixes
Commits
4defbc7 aci returns non-json response for probing request (#36193)
8042a55 delete SYSTEM_ACCESSTOKEN as it is already defined in our CI (#36196)
1f132e0 Increment package version after release of azure-identity (#36137)
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
- `@dependabot rebase` will rebase this PR
- `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it
- `@dependabot merge` will merge this PR after your CI passes on it
- `@dependabot squash and merge` will squash and merge this PR after your CI passes on it
- `@dependabot cancel merge` will cancel a previously requested merge and block automerging
- `@dependabot reopen` will reopen this PR if it is closed
- `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
- `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ency
- `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
Bumps azure-identity from 1.15.0 to 1.17.1.
Release notes
Sourced from azure-identity's releases.
Commits
4defbc7
aci returns non-json response for probing request (#36193)8042a55
delete SYSTEM_ACCESSTOKEN as it is already defined in our CI (#36196)1f132e0
Increment package version after release of azure-identity (#36137)bffe87b
[Identity] Update changelog for GA (#36124)147746b
[Identity] Add TSG section for AzurePipelinesCredential (#36048)1552259
[Identity] Update AzurePipelinesCredential (#35858)d97ff44
Identity credential unavailable error non json imds (#36016)adbac73
Increment package version after release of azure-identity (#36015)cb065ac
[Identity] Managed identity bug fix (#36010)81de947
[Identity] Minor doc updates (#35974)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show